Upper Chesapeake Bay Fishing Report, March 20 Update: As water temperatures rise, striped bass are beginning to move up the Chesapeake Bay towards their spawning grounds. This will provide catch and release opportunities this spring in the Upper Bay. The way things look right now, it appears that April will be open for catch and release fishing in certain areas this year.
